Servant Leadership in Practice as a Public Health Professional or as a Mentor:
Servant leadership involves focusing on serving the needs of others and enabling them to reach their full potential. Applying this leadership style to public health, a public health professional can focus on community needs and work collaboratively with community members to address social determinants of health. For instance, a public health professional can organize health fairs to provide free health screenings to low-income individuals in the community. This creates a sense of trust and shows the commitment of the public health professional to the community.

As a mentor, servant leadership can be applied by focusing on the needs of medical students, enabling them to reach their full potential. For instance, a mentor can provide opportunities for medical students to participate in research projects, attend conferences, and shadow other healthcare providers. This motivates medical students to strive for excellence in their careers and provides fulfillment in their professional development. Additionally, the mentor can provide constructive feedback to the medical students to help them improve their skills, which can lead to their overall development.

Motivating Individual Excellence, Fulfillment, and the Development of Others:
Motivating individual excellence, fulfillment, and the development of others can create power. When a public health professional or mentor motivates individuals to achieve excellence, they tend to achieve higher levels of success, which can lead to a sense of fulfillment. This can create power because motivated individuals tend to have a positive impact on their community and inspire others to become involved in community activities. Additionally, the public health professional or mentor is seen as a credible and respected leader, which can attract more individuals to follow their lead and create an even greater positive impact on their community.
